│║ Description : ║ │
│║ ║ │
│║ Something you see often with new bands in the ║ │
│║ genre of European power metal is that many of ║ │
│║ them sound a lot like already established bands. ║ │
│║ Sometimes this can be a blessing or a curse. If ║ │
│║ a band sounds like a cheap knockoff that doesn't ║ │
│║ offer much new then it doesn't really give you ║ │
│║ much of a reason to check them out. On the other ║ │
│║ hand if they resemble a certain era of a classic ║ │
│║ band that doesn't really currently convey that ║ │
│║ same sound then it may give all the more reason ║ │
│║ to give them a chance. Twilight Force seems to ║ │
│║ has all of the cards in their hand in getting ║ │
│║ attention among legions of power metal fans. ║ │
│║ They hail from the same town in Sweden as ║ │
│║ Sabaton, who is currently one of the most ║ │
│║ massive bands in the world right now, they are ║ │
│║ on the same label that produced several of ║ │
│║ Sabaton's first albums, Joakim Broden does guest ║ │
│║ vocals on one of the tracks, their drummer used ║ │
│║ to be in Sabaton, and their singer once ║ │
│║ auditioned for Dragonforce, who is pretty much ║ │
│║ the one band who got a whole new generation of ║ │
│║ people into power metal. With all of this being ║ │
│║ said it kind of builds up anticipation and ║ │
│║ excitement for listening to the album before ║ │
│║ even pushing play. ║ │
│║ ║ │
│║ Tales of Ancient Prophecies kicks off with a ║ │
│║ track that sounds very reminiscent of early ║ │
│║ Rhapsody called Enchanted Dragon of Wisdom. This ║ │
│║ song literally has everything that makes the ║ │
│║ genre so exciting; fantasy lyrics, epic keyboard ║ │
│║ arrangements, extremely catchy choruses, ║ │
│║ memorable guitar passages, and a singer with a ║ │
│║ high note from hell. This is definitely the kind ║ │
│║ of song that will get stuck in your head on ║ │
│║ first listen. The guitar and keyboard solo ║ │
│║ interplay is phenomenal which is something that ║ │
│║ there definitely needs to be more of in power ║ │
│║ metal. ║ │
│║ ║ │
│║ The Power of the Ancient Force invokes a lot of ║ │
│║ folk metal elements, especially with the ║ │
│║ keyboard intro. It then kicks into a galloping ║ │
│║ guitar riff over the top of singer Christian ║ │
│║ Hedgren's amazingly clean and high vocals. The ║ │
│║ chorus is particularly catchy as well with a lot ║ │
│║ of rhythmic gang vocals, which is also something ║ │
│║ typically lacking in the genre. Once again there ║ │
│║ is another really complex and extended sweeping ║ │
│║ yet melodic guitar solo about halfway through ║ │
│║ the song that gives you the feeling of being ║ │
│║ transported to a distant land with sword in ║ │
│║ hand. ║ │
│║ ║ │
│║ Two amazing tracks down, they are going to start ║ │
│║ letting up right? Completely wrong. Twilight ║ │
│║ Horizon kicks in with the most intense keyboard ║ │
│║ intro so far and a bit faster pace and much ║ │
│║ faster drum parts than the previous tracks. The ║ │
│║ choruses are definitely not forgotten here ║ │
│║ either and are easily one of the best aspects of ║ │
│║ this entire album along with what I would rank ║ │
│║ as being one of the newest most powerful ║ │
│║ vocalists in the industry. ║ │
│║ ║ │
│║ Fall of the Eternal Winter is more of the same ║ │
│║ but different. There is yet another intricate ║ │
│║ shredding keyboard intro that then gets into ║ │
│║ being a bit of a dance beat. The guitars take a ║ │
│║ little bit of a backseat in most of this track. ║ │
│║ Most of the riffs are basic chords. There are ║ │
│║ still very clean leads about half way through ║ │
│║ and a very emotional guitar solo followed by a ║ │
│║ bit of a galloping riff and back into the ║ │
│║ original dance keyboard groove from the intro. ║ │
│║ The real highlight is that this is probably the ║ │
│║ one song where the vocals go the highest. If you ║ │
│║ can imagine early Fabio Lione meets Daniel ║ │
│║ Heiman meets Keeper era Michael Kiske, you'd ║ │
│║ have this guy. This is probably my favorite song ║ │
│║ on the album and to me definitely the catchiest. ║ │
│║ For anyone wanting to check out a song I would ║ │
│║ definitely recommend this one. It has pretty ║ │
│║ much everything that makes this album great. ║ │
│║ ║ │
│║ The intro to Forest of Destiny reminds me very ║ │
│║ much of Rhapsody's Holy Thunderforce. In fact ║ │
│║ their guitarist has a style very similar to Luca ║ │
│║ Turilli, which is quite impressive and something ║ │
│║ that you don't really see very often. They are ║ │
│║ definitely carrying on the torch that bands like ║ │
│║ Rhapsody and Skylark lit years ago. The chorus ║ │
│║ to this track to me isn't quite as catchy, but ║ │
│║ the rest of the song is just as epic as the ║ │
│║ others. The lyrical themes here have been done ║ │
│║ quite often but somehow Twilight Force still ║ │
│║ manages to keep it sounding fresh unlike many ║ │
│║ other newer bands of the genre. ║ │
│║ ║ │
│║ Every power metal album seems to have a ballad ║ │
│║ thrown in somewhere. Some of them are great at ║ │
│║ it, some of them aren't so great and some bands ║ │
│║ seem to just do it because they feel like they ║ │
│║ have to. Honestly, Made of Steel is a pretty ║ │
│║ solid track, but isn't quite as memorable as ║ │
│║ some of the others. The chorus isn't as catchy, ║ │
│║ but the guitar solo makes up for it a little by ║ │
│║ being extremely emotional. This is probably my ║ │
│║ least favorite track on the album, which is ║ │
│║ saying something because I still love it. ║ │
│║ ║ │
│║ The finale is a moment that everyone has ║ │
│║ probably been waiting for, guest vocals from ║ │
│║ Sabaton's very own Joakim Broden. Gates of Glory ║ │
│║ is an extremely happy sounding track. The vocals ║ │
│║ are traded off between both vocalists which adds ║ │
│║ a whole new dimension to the track. The song has ║ │
│║ a vibe to it that makes it seems like a natural ║ │
│║ climax to a phenomenal album. It sounds ║ │
│║ extremely uplifting all throughout. Once again ║ │
│║ the chorus is quite memorable, there are some ║ │
│║ palm muted guitar riffs, and excellent interplay ║ │
│║ between the guitars and keyboards. ║ │
│║ ║ │
│║ This album took me by complete surprise, ║ │
│║ especially for a debut album. I'm not saying ║ │
│║ that it is not without its own faults. It is ║ │
│║ technically only 7 songs since 3 of them are ║ │
│║ spoken word tracks that last barely a minute or ║ │
│║ so, and the album clocks in at barely over half ║ │
│║ an hour. However, all the tracks are incredible, ║ │
│║ the vocalist has one of the most incredible ║ │
│║ ranges that I've heard in quite a while, and the ║ │
│║ entire album will be stuck in your head for ║ │
│║ days. Currently it is probably my favorite power ║ │
│║ metal album of the year and definitely my ║ │
│║ favorite debut. I am giving it a 90% only ║ │
│║ because it could have used maybe a couple more ║ │
│║ songs. If you are a fan of Rhapsody of Fire or ║ │
│║ Lost Horizon I would definitely pick this album ║ │
│║ up immediately, you will not be disappointed. ║ │

│║ Twilight Force is: ║ │
│║ Christian Hedgren: Lead vocals ║ │
│║ Felipe: Electric and Acoustic Guitars, Lute ║ │
│║ Borne: Bass ║ │
│║ Daniele: Keyboards, Piano, Violin, Cembalo ║ │
│║ Roberto: Drums, Percussion ║ │
│║ ║ │
│║ The foundation for what is now Twilight Force ║ │
│║ was laid out in 2011, when Felipe and Daniele ║ │
│║ decided to bring back the golden age of Epic ║ │
│║ Symphonic Power Metal. By combining strong ║ │
│║ melodies with orchestral arrangements and fast ║ │
│║ tempos, they wanted to create an intense and ║ │
│║ memorable listening experience; immersing the ║ │
│║ audience in a magic universe filled with wonder, ║ │
│║ heroic tales and mesmerizing mythical worlds. ║ │
│║ Using their vast experience from previous ║ │
│║ musical endeavours, their classical training and ║ │
│║ technical proficiency, they started working ║ │
│║ intensely and meticulously from their studio in ║ │
│║ the heart of Sweden, the "Twilight Forge". The ║ │
│║ music took shape and grew from the depths of ║ │
│║ their hearts, and the fundaments of the songs ║ │
│║ swiftly came into existence. After searching for ║ │
│║ suitable companions to fill up the ranks of ║ │
│║ Twilight Force, they finally heard tales of ║ │
│║ Christian Hedgrens great mountain-shattering ║ │
│║ vocal range. Upon hearing the songs, he soon ║ │
│║ felt the urge to join the quest, and the musical ║ │
│║ vision of Daniele and Felipe could be realized. ║ │
│║ Brilliant drummer Roberto (Sabaton, Eclipse, ║ │
│║ ex-Jeff Scott Soto, Astral Doors(live)) and ║ │
│║ excelling bass player Borne soon also joined to ║ │
│║ complete the line-up of Twilight Force. ║ │
│║ The first ever Adventure Metal album, Tales of ║ │
│║ Ancient Prophecies, will be released on June 4th ║ │
│║ (Scandinavia) and June 6th (Worldwide & ║ │
│║ digital). ║ │
